Brighton to Southease Train Ticket Types
Here are different ticket types available for this route, each with their own benefits and restrictions. Here are the options to consider:
Off-peak & Super Off-peak Tickets
These two types of tickets are specifically for use during off-peak and super off-peak hours, with cheaper prices.
Return train tickets
These are valid for both the outbound and return journey from the same destination on your chosen route.
Advance train tickets
As one of the most cost-effective ticket options available, purchasing up to 12 weeks in advance can save you a considerable amount of money.
Season train tickets
This is a type of train ticket that allows unlimited travel within two stations for a week, a month, or a year. What’s more, it can save you more than 1/3 on train fares.
